#f65c65 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#f65c65 is composed of 96.5% red, 36.1% green and 39.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 62.6% magenta, 58.9% yellow and 3.5% black. It has a hue angle of 356.5 degrees, a saturation of 89.5% and a lightness of 66.3%. #f65c65 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ffb8ca with #ed0000. Closest websafe color is: #ff6666.

#f65c65 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#f65c65 has RGB values of R:246, G:92, B:101 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.63, Y:0.59, K:0.04. Its decimal value is 16145509.

Shades and Tints of #f65c65
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#040000 is the darkest color, while #fef1f2 is the lightest one.

Tones of #f65c65
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#ada5a5 is the less saturated color, while #fd555f is the most saturated one.
